OpenAI has officially joined the EU Code of Practice on AI. The move aims to push responsible AI development while boosting ties with European governments.

This partnership targets innovation, infrastructure improvements, and economic growth across the region.

The EU Code sets standards for transparency, security, and user safety in AI systems. OpenAI’s entrance signals a commitment to align with these rules.

European regulators have been increasing pressure on AI firms to adhere to ethical guidelines amid global AI expansion.

OpenAI’s collaboration could smooth regulatory waters and accelerate AI adoption in Europe.

This step comes as the EU prepares tighter AI regulations, making compliance a key factor for AI leaders.

No additional comments from OpenAI about next steps or specific projects tied to this partnership. But expect ongoing talks and updates as policies develop.
